Position Overview:

This position is for a senior database analyst/programmer to support the Naval Meteorology and Oceanography Command by providing database design and implementation. This position will be required to work within a team structure and environment and will be required to interface directly with the client on behalf of Koniag.

Essential Functions, Responsibilities & Duties may include, but are not limited to:

  • Performs one or more of the following tasks in support of computer database administration: architects, designs, oversee the development of, or administers computerized databases, installs the applicable databases onto the appropriate computer operating systems, creates databases, configure databases (for a data warehousing application), use import utilities to populate databases.
  • Includes creation of Indexes, Clusters, Snapshots, Views, and other database objects, as well as, management of Rollback Segments, Data File Size, and all the other aspects related to the performance tuning of databases.
  • Create backup and recovery plans and procedures based on industry best practices, then make sure the necessary testing is done to ensure recovery is successful.
  • Identify and correct potential security weaknesses of the database software and the overall system to minimize risk.
  • Setup database authentication profiles such as username / password, PKI, LDAP, etc.
  • Write code for update queries, update data dictionaries as new fields are added to the database and maintain a data correction log.
  • Create and maintain data correction logs that identify the date the correction that was performed, tables and fields effected, submission effected, error code effected, and other pertinent metadata.
  • Expand and update the data dictionary for the database and any related applications.
  • May, assign personnel to various projects and directs their activities; reviews and evaluates their work and prepares performance reports.
  • Confers with and advises subordinates on administrative policies and procedures, technical problems, priorities and methods.
  • Consults with and advises users of the various databases.
  • Projects long-range requirements for database administration and design in conjunction with other managers in the information systems function.
  • Prepares activity and progress reports regarding the database management section.
